Each weekday, Lucas and Luna parse the rapidly shifting landscape of large language models, generative AI, and the productivity tools reshaping how knowledge workers operate. Far from hype cycles and breathless product-launch coverage, the show anchors every conversation in measurable adoption rates, actual enterprise deployment patterns, and the economic trade-offs between proprietary and open-weight models. Lucas draws on his background in tech journalism to frame the macro picture — regulatory signals from Brussels and Washington, capital flows into foundation-model startups, the talent-market squeeze for ML engineers. Luna counterbalances with a practitioner's eye: she presses on real-world integration costs, latency budgets, and the uneven performance of today's models across languages and specialized domains. Together they dissect a named open-source release or a corporate AI strategy announcement each episode, weighing benchmarks against use-case reality. The listener is not a coder seeking implementation guidance but a product manager, strategy lead, or investor who needs to separate signal from noise. Episodes never promise a toolkit or a 'how to' — they deliver a critical weekly temperature check on a field where last month's breakthrough is often next month's footnote.
